Sparse file detection in Builder is cfg-gated to Linux, Android, and FreeBSD, so macOS silently falls back to dense copies. The existing implementation already works on macOS unchanged: the non-Linux path probes fpathconf(_PC_MIN_HOLE_SIZE) before using SEEK_HOLE/SEEK_DATA, and APFS supports all three (libc exposes the constants for apple targets).

This PR adds target_os = "macos" to the three cfg gates in src/builder.rs and enables the writing_sparse size assertion on macOS.

I found this while debugging snapshot write amplification in qdrant (qdrant/qdrant#9858). Archiving a 32 MiB hole-backed file with 4 KiB of data via append_path_with_name:

  • Linux (ext4): 9,728 byte archive, GNU sparse entry
  • macOS (APFS), before: 33,555,968 bytes, dense regular entry
  • macOS (APFS), after this change: 34,304 bytes, GNU sparse entry, extracted contents byte-identical

Same code, same file, the gate was the only difference.

Verified on macOS 15 (arm64, APFS): full test suite passes including all 5 sparse tests, and writing_sparse measures 37,888 bytes, the same 4k-block bound as ext4, so the assertion reuses the 37 KiB limit.

It's not enabled deliberately due to bugs in macOS found by other projects, see #375 (+F macos), https://bugs.launchpad.net/qemu/+bug/1776920. AFAIK, GNU tar still doesn't write sparse entries on macOS (because it uses gnulib (see first link)). I'd hesitant to enable it until investigating what the exact issue, how to reproduce it, and which APFS/macOS versions are affected.
